DD's now 14YO (gads! when did that happen:eek:) and has been traveling with us since she was born. She was a bit of a "selective eater" when she was younger, but never had an issue in the DR of a cruise. I still have fond memories of our waiter, Harish, taking her by the hand to the pasta bar on RCCI Radiance of the Seas, and her coming back with 24 painstakingly handpicked pasta shapes organized on her plate (no sauce). Harish explained that he had a daughter the same age who he had not seen in eight months and that nothing pleased him more than helping my DD.

 

She will still often do several appetizers as the main course and/or ask for sauces "on the side." The waitstaff and galley crew do a great job with the kids' meals.
